I just finished a music video, edited in Prores 422, and would like to view my FCP timeline on a bigscreen HD tv. Can I go directly out of my 17" MacBook Pro 2.5ghz into the tv? What settings and cables do I need, is this even possible. The project dimensions are 1920 x 1080. Thanks! Luna
If you have the new MBP the it should be DVI-D to HDMI (if your TV has HDMI)
Some HDTVs also have a PC port either VGA or DVI-D so you could use this. Set up your HDTV as a second monitor in the Mac OS System Preferences>Display Preferences Viola For instant answers to more than one hundred common FCP questions, check out the LAFCPUG FAQ Wiki here : [www.lafcpug.org]

yes, but best not to go directly out of FCP. you'll only get the canvas display which can be lower than full-res. First export as a QuickTime Movie, same settings. hook your MBP up to a projector, and in system prefs > Displays click on detect displays (it helps to have display prefs accessible in the menu bar) open the clip in QuickTime, and present movie (Shift Apple F) choose to present it to the second monitor (projector) cheers, nick
